Transaction 58a70eebb4f2db5bef0a1a66de1d51bf5101f44032f2c1ac7e7a57440f5f6703
1 Input
2 Outputs
- 58a70eebb4f2db5bef0a1a66de1d51bf5101f44032f2c1ac7e7a57440f5f6703:0
- 58a70eebb4f2db5bef0a1a66de1d51bf5101f44032f2c1ac7e7a57440f5f6703:1
value 87144956
address 1AmWUppoDjVvNSTHooJ6yjwtn2StLZdbcS
value 3118623
address 3HLyNvGGLFHJ8gj2js4QwoggiRhzatcdeR